Description

The 16th Annual RSPCA Million Paws Walk is being held across Australia on Sunday 16 May 2010 and is the big day out for animal lovers! Whether you have pets in your family or not, you're invited to join the pack and walk with tens of thousands of people and pets throughout Australia to help raise vital funds for the RSPCA and the animals in our care.

This year we're doggedly determined to break the million dollar and million paws barrier and we need your help!

Through our friends at Everyday Hero you or your team can easily setup an online fundraising page to approach friends, family and colleagues to ask for their support.

So slip on your walking shoes, grab your two or four legged friends and have a fun day out at Australia’s premiere pet event!

In 2009 more than 9,000 people and 3,500 dogs, five ferrets and an alpaca joined in.

This year's Million Paws Walk will again be hosted by popular breakfast radio personalities Cam and Lisa from Mix 106.3. 
Cam and Lisa will kick off the day’s entertainment at 9.30am with the return of Pup Idol.



Lisa will venture out into Commonwealth Park and take in the sights and sounds of the day's festivities and visit many of the trade stalls on show. 

At 10.50am Cam and Lisa will commence the countdown to the start of the walk at 11.00am.  This year's walk will travel in a clockwise direction, starting with the RG Menzies Walk, followed by The Kings Avenue Bridge, Reconciliation Place and then Commonwealth Avenue Bridge, before returning to Commonwealth Park.  The walk is about 5kms in distance and should take you between 45 minutes and one hour.

KennelsAfter the walk, Cam and Lisa will be joined by WIN TV’s news anchor, Jessica Good.  

Jessica will feature the very popular Walk of Fame and Walk of Hope segments, where past and present dogs homed by RSPCA ACT are featured.

The Monster Screen will return as will Bouncer's Backyard and a host of other favourites.

The day's activities will conclude with the final of Pup Idol and a live auction of themed decorated dog kennels, based on motor vehicles.







In its fourth year at Stage 88, Commonwealth Park, the Canberra based Million Paws Walk continues to be one of the RSPCA's most popular outdoor events for animal lovers and their furry friends. At 11.00am on Sunday, 16 May 2010 the Canberra Million Paws Walk will deliver a picturesque walk around the central basin of Lake Burley Griffin.  Arrive early to register or take in pre walk activities.

This is Canberra's  premiere pet event where you and your friends can mingle, chat and celebrate your love of animals!
It is a family fun day designed to entertain, inform and educate the community about humane education and important animal welfare issues.

Funds raised through walk registrations and online fundraising will go towards vital programs, services and campaigns undertaken by RSPCA ACT, as well as supporting our daily battle to stop animal cruelty.

Eveyrone is welcome, you don't need to live in Canberra, or own a dog.  Many particpants come from Goulburn, Braidwood, Queanbeyan, Yass, Cooma and the south coast and other surrounding areas.  Just joining in will help our work.
